Book excerpt: Having been born in Africa during an era when owning a picture book, let alone affording TV was a luxury, ‘Tug Of War’ was inspired by many of the African folk stories that were told to us by my grandmother. These stories were occasionally told during evenings, after meals and were extremely entertaining as well as educational in a way that made me visualize them. As a result, I have been motivated to share this experience pictorially in this book. It tells of three characters, Elephant, Hippopotamus and Rabbit. The story begins deep in the African jungle where the agile and witty Rabbit entertains himself by challenging Elephant and Hippopotamus to a game of tug of war. The little animal selects the competitors on two distinct characteristics. They live in completely different environments and possess similar strengths. Elephant naturally prefers the inner jungle and Hippopotamus spends most of his time in the water. This presents a perfect opportunity for a perfect match with Rabbit handing each end of the rope to each large animal at different times declaring that he can defeat either Elephant or Hippopotamus to this pull game. It actually ends with both huge animals fiercely competing against one another yet ignorantly believing that Rabbit is on the other end. This teaches us to acknowledge and respect each other and not to judge each other in terms of natural built or stature.
